Abstract

PROBLEM TO BE SOLVED: To provide a planting container lightweight and free from becoming bulky, and excellent in transportability and storageability, and to provide a rooftop greening system using the planting container.SOLUTION: This planting container is formed so as to be in a box-like form by a bottom part 11 and at least three side wall parts 12 by a waterproof sheet material having shape recoverability and foldability, and includes a vertically long bag part 13 set on the inner surface of the side wall part 12 so as to vertically insert a stick-like material into. Furthermore, a connection hole 14 connectable to other container and allowing to circulate water is set on the side wall part 12.

以下、本発明の植栽用容器及びそれを用いた屋上緑化システムに係る形態例を、添付図面(図1〜5)に基づいて詳細に説明する。
本発明に係る植栽用容器10は、形状復元性があって折り畳み可能な防水シート材で底部11と少なくとも3面の側壁部12によって箱形になるように形成され、側壁部12の内側面に上下方向に棒状材を差し込めるように設けられた縦長の袋部13を備える。本形態例では、4面の側壁部12を備えた矩形状の箱形になっている。
Hereinafter, the example which concerns on the container for planting of this invention and the rooftop greening system using the same is demonstrated in detail based on an accompanying drawing (FIGS. 1-5).
A container 10 for planting according to the present invention is formed of a waterproof sheet material that is shape-recoverable and foldable so as to be box-shaped by a bottom portion 11 and at least three side wall portions 12. A vertically long bag portion 13 is provided so that a rod-shaped material can be inserted in the vertical direction. In this embodiment, a rectangular box shape having four side wall portions 12 is formed.

この植栽用容器10を複数並べ、隣接する植栽用容器10、10の袋部13、13の双方に二股の差し込み棒状材20を挿入することで、隣接する側壁部12、12を起立状態に保持させる(図4参照)。これにより、植栽用容器10を用いた屋上緑化システムが構成されている(図2参照)。
二股の差し込み棒状材20は、例えば、ピアノ線を折り曲げたようなバネ性のあるピン状の部材(バネピン)を用いればよい。この二股の差し込み棒状材20によれば、隣接する側壁部12、12を挟んだ状態で、その形状復元性を好適に利用して起立させることができる。
By arranging a plurality of the planting containers 10 and inserting the bifurcated insertion rod-shaped material 20 into both the bag parts 13 and 13 of the adjacent planting containers 10 and 10, the adjacent side wall parts 12 and 12 are in an upright state. (See FIG. 4). Thereby, the rooftop greening system using the container 10 for planting is comprised (refer FIG. 2).
As the bifurcated insertion rod-shaped member 20, for example, a pin-like member (spring pin) having a spring property like a bent piano wire may be used. According to this bifurcated insertion rod-shaped member 20, it is possible to stand up by suitably utilizing its shape restoring property with the adjacent side wall portions 12 and 12 being sandwiched.

この植栽用容器10が防水シート材で形成されているため、軽量であると共に折り畳めることで、運搬性及び保管性に極めて優れている。従って、生産や運送等のコストを低減できると共に、使用しなくなった場合にも簡単に撤去・処理ができ、仮設性に優れる利点がある。また、このように仮設性に優れるため、レイアウト変更に容易に対応でき、作業性にも優れる利点がある。   Since the planting container 10 is formed of a waterproof sheet material, it is lightweight and can be folded, thereby being extremely excellent in transportability and storage property. Therefore, the cost of production, transportation, etc. can be reduced, and when it is no longer used, it can be easily removed and processed, and there is an advantage that it is excellent in temporary property. Moreover, since it is excellent in temporary construction in this way, there is an advantage that it can easily cope with a layout change and is excellent in workability.

また、側壁部12に他の容器と連結できると共に水を流通できるように連結孔14が設けられている。そして、その連結孔14に挿通されると共に軸方向に中空に設けられた中空ボルト31と、その中空ボルト31に螺合するナット32によって隣接する植栽用容器10、10同士を連結すると共に水を流通させている(図4及び図5参照)。これによれば、植栽用容器10の相互間で水が流通して平均化し、適度な水分を植物に与えることができる。   Moreover, the connection hole 14 is provided in the side wall part 12 so that it can connect with another container and can distribute | circulate water. The adjacent planting containers 10 and 10 are connected to each other by a hollow bolt 31 that is inserted through the connection hole 14 and is hollow in the axial direction, and a nut 32 that is screwed into the hollow bolt 31 and water. (See FIGS. 4 and 5). According to this, water distribute | circulates and averages between the containers 10 for planting, and a moderate water | moisture content can be given to a plant.

この植栽用容器10を形成する防水シートは、例えばテントシートとすることができる。テントシートは、適度の形状復元性があって折り畳み可能で、しかも防水性や耐候性に優れている。このため、このテントシートを素材とする植栽用容器10は、耐久性に優れたものになっている。   The waterproof sheet forming the container 10 for planting can be a tent sheet, for example. The tent sheet has an appropriate shape restoring property and can be folded, and is excellent in waterproofness and weather resistance. For this reason, the container 10 for planting made from this tent sheet is excellent in durability.

このテントシートは、中空ボルト31とナット32で連結する場合にテントシート自体が水密をするためのパッキン材として作用し、別途特別なパッキン材を用いる必要がない。従って、植栽用容器10同士を連結する作業を容易且つ低コストで行うことができる。また、水密を確実に行うことができるため、水洩れによる屋根の腐食を好適に防止できる。   The tent sheet acts as a packing material for watertight when the tent sheet itself is connected by the hollow bolt 31 and the nut 32, and it is not necessary to use a special packing material. Therefore, the operation | work which connects the containers 10 for planting can be performed easily and at low cost. Moreover, since watertightness can be reliably performed, corrosion of the roof due to water leakage can be suitably prevented.

また、本形態例では、側壁部12の上縁に折り曲げ部15が設けられている。図1に示すように、直交する二辺となる二つの側壁部12、12の上縁に折り曲げ部15をそれぞれ設けることによって、図2に示すように前後左右の二方向へ同一形態に連結できる。これにより、雨水などが、隣接する植栽用容器10同士の側壁部12、12の隙間に入り込むことを防止でき、屋根の表面を保護できる。   In this embodiment, a bent portion 15 is provided at the upper edge of the side wall portion 12. As shown in FIG. 1, by providing a bent portion 15 at the upper edge of two side wall portions 12, 12 that are two orthogonal sides, as shown in FIG. 2, it can be connected in the same form in the front, rear, left, and right directions. . Thereby, rainwater etc. can prevent entering into the clearance gap between the side wall parts 12 and 12 of adjacent container 10 for planting, and can protect the surface of a roof.

さらに、本形態例の植栽用容器10は、例えば、図3の展開図に示すような十字型の防水シートに折り目を付けて、熱溶着によって辺同士を溶着して箱形に成形できる。袋部13は、例えば、植栽用容器10の本体よりも薄くて加工しやすい短冊状のシート材を熱溶着して、上下が開放した長細いトンネル状に形成すればよい。   Furthermore, the planting container 10 of the present embodiment can be formed into a box shape, for example, by forming a crease on a cross-shaped waterproof sheet as shown in the developed view of FIG. The bag portion 13 may be formed in a long and thin tunnel shape in which the upper and lower sides are opened by thermally welding a strip-shaped sheet material that is thinner than the main body of the planting container 10 and easy to process.

以上の構成を備える植栽用容器10によれば、例えば、図4に示すように下層(点線より下の層)をろ過層41にして水はけを良くし、栽培用の土42を入れて使用すればよい。
また、隣接する植栽用容器10、10の側壁部12、12は、シート状であって薄いため、無駄なスペースが生じない。このため、土42を盛れば、システム全体が一面として見える状態にすることも簡単にでき、美しく緑化できる。
According to the planting container 10 having the above configuration, for example, as shown in FIG. 4, the lower layer (layer below the dotted line) is used as a filtration layer 41 to improve drainage, and the soil 42 for cultivation is used. do it.
Moreover, since the side wall parts 12 and 12 of the adjacent container 10 and 10 for planting are sheet-like and thin, a useless space does not arise. For this reason, if soil 42 is piled up, it can also be made easy to make the whole system look like one side, and it can be beautifully greened.

次に、図6に基づいて、本発明に係る植栽用容器の他の形態例を説明する。16は袋部であり、側壁部12の外側面に上下方向に補強用挿入材21を差し込めるように、上下端が開いた縦長の袋状に設けられている。この袋部16は、前述した袋部13と同等に接着又は縫い付けによって側壁部12のシート面に固定されて設けられている。
本形態例の補強用挿入材21は、L字状の金具になっており、一方が袋部16に挿入され、他方が底部11の下に敷かれ、側壁部12を起立状態に保持するように作用する。
Next, based on FIG. 6, another embodiment of the planting container according to the present invention will be described. Reference numeral 16 denotes a bag portion, which is provided in a vertically long bag shape with the upper and lower ends opened so that the reinforcing insert 21 can be inserted into the outer surface of the side wall portion 12 in the vertical direction. The bag portion 16 is provided by being fixed to the sheet surface of the side wall portion 12 by adhesion or sewing as in the bag portion 13 described above.
The reinforcing insert 21 of this embodiment is an L-shaped metal fitting, one of which is inserted into the bag portion 16 and the other is laid under the bottom portion 11 so as to hold the side wall portion 12 in an upright state. Act on.

17は舌状シート部であり、底部11上で内底の周縁部に所要の巾で重なるように、本形態例では側壁部12と同じ材質のシート材で設けられている。この舌状シート部17と底部11との間に不織布状などに設けられたろ過材50の周縁部が挟まれ、そのろ過材50の周縁がシールされるようになっている。
これによれば、ろ過材50の周縁からのリークが防止され、植栽用容器内の水が必ずろ過材50を通過して排水されることになり、設置場所をきれに保つことができる。
なお、18は網材であり、底部11の部分に、排水性を高めるように設けられている。
Reference numeral 17 denotes a tongue-shaped sheet portion, which is provided with a sheet material made of the same material as that of the side wall portion 12 in the present embodiment so as to overlap the peripheral portion of the inner bottom on the bottom portion 11 with a required width. Between the tongue-shaped sheet portion 17 and the bottom portion 11, a peripheral portion of a filter medium 50 provided in a nonwoven fabric shape is sandwiched, and the periphery of the filter medium 50 is sealed.
According to this, the leak from the periphery of the filter medium 50 is prevented, the water in the planting container is surely drained through the filter medium 50, and the installation location can be kept clean.
In addition, 18 is a net | network material and is provided in the part of the bottom part 11 so that drainage property may be improved.

60はマルチシートであり、多数の植栽用の貫通孔61が設けられていると共に、周縁部に複数の鳩目62が設けられている。
このマルチシート60は、植栽用容器に、例えば、鳩目62を利用して紐(図示せず)などによって舞い上がらないように括り付けて固定すればよい。このようにマルチシート60を植栽用容器上に張ることによって、草の生長を妨げると共に、植栽用土壌の飛散を適切に防止できる。
A multi-sheet 60 is provided with a large number of through-holes 61 for planting and a plurality of eyelets 62 at the peripheral edge.
What is necessary is just to tie this multi-sheet 60 to a planting container so that it may not be lifted up by a string (not shown) etc. using the eyelet 62, for example. By stretching the multi-sheet 60 on the planting container in this manner, grass growth can be prevented and scattering of the planting soil can be prevented appropriately.

次に、図7、8に基づいて、本発明に係る植栽用容器の他の形態例を説明する。
この植栽用容器70は、形状復元性があって折り畳み可能な防水シート材で底部71と筒状の側周壁部72とを備えてポット状に形成されている。また、73は手提げ把持部であり、吊下げて搬送できるように、帯状に設けられている。
75は排水孔であり、側周壁部72(又は側壁部12)の下部、及び/又は底部71(11)に設けられている。
Next, another example of the planting container according to the present invention will be described with reference to FIGS.
This planting container 70 is formed in a pot shape with a bottom 71 and a cylindrical side peripheral wall 72 made of a foldable waterproof sheet material that has shape restoring properties. Reference numeral 73 denotes a hand-held gripping portion, which is provided in a band shape so that it can be hung and transported.
75 is a drain hole, and is provided in the lower part of the side peripheral wall part 72 (or side wall part 12) and / or the bottom part 71 (11).

76は内部ポケット部であり、排水孔75を内側から覆うと共に透水性を有する材料で設けられている。この内部ポケット部76は、例えば、樹脂材によって形成された矩形の網状材を、一辺を除いて側周壁部72の内側に縫い付けることによって設けることができる。75aは鳩目であり、76aは縫い目である。これによれば、水などによって洗浄することで、透水性を容易に回復できる。   76 is an internal pocket part, and is provided with the material which has water permeability while covering the drain hole 75 from the inner side. The internal pocket portion 76 can be provided by, for example, sewing a rectangular net-like material formed of a resin material inside the side peripheral wall portion 72 except for one side. 75a is an eyelet and 76a is a seam. According to this, water permeability can be easily recovered by washing with water or the like.

77はフィルタ部材であり、内部ポケット部76に挿入されて排水孔75を覆うと共に濾過機能を有する。このフィルタ部材77としては、例えば、不織布によって構成できる。内部ポケット部76が側周壁部72の内部に設けられているため、充填された栽培用の土の圧力によって、フィルタ部材77を、内部ポケット部76を介して排水孔75側へ密着できる。
これによれば、植栽用容器内の土が洩れ出ることを防止しつつ、余分な水分を好適に排出できる。また、フィルタ部材77を、内部ポケット部76から取り出して、交換や洗浄を簡単に行うことができ、保守管理を容易に行うことができる。
Reference numeral 77 denotes a filter member, which is inserted into the internal pocket portion 76 to cover the drain hole 75 and has a filtering function. As this filter member 77, it can comprise with a nonwoven fabric, for example. Since the internal pocket portion 76 is provided inside the side peripheral wall portion 72, the filter member 77 can be brought into close contact with the drainage hole 75 side through the internal pocket portion 76 by the pressure of the filled cultivation soil.
According to this, excess water can be suitably discharged | emitted, preventing the soil in the container for planting leaking. Further, the filter member 77 can be taken out from the internal pocket portion 76 and can be easily replaced and cleaned, and maintenance management can be easily performed.

次に、図9に基づいて、本発明に係る植栽用容器の排水孔の他の形態例を説明する。
85は枠付排水孔であり、側壁部12又は側周壁部72の下部、及び/又は底部11(71に、鳩目状の枠が設けられた形態の排水孔になっている。この枠付排水孔85に、くびれ部を有する立体フィルタ部材88が嵌められている。
これによれば、植栽用容器内の土が洩れ出ることを防止しつつ、余分な水分を好適に排出できる。また、立体フィルタ部材88を枠付排水孔85から外して、交換や洗浄を簡単に行うことができ、保守管理を容易に行うことができる。
Next, based on FIG. 9, another embodiment of the drainage hole of the planting container according to the present invention will be described.
85 is a drainage hole with a frame, which is a drainage hole in a form in which a bottom-like frame is provided in the lower part of the side wall part 12 or the side wall part 72 and / or the bottom part 11 (71. This drainage with a frame. A three-dimensional filter member 88 having a constricted portion is fitted in the hole 85.
According to this, excess water can be suitably discharged | emitted, preventing the soil in the container for planting leaking. Further, the three-dimensional filter member 88 can be removed from the framed drain hole 85, and replacement and cleaning can be easily performed, and maintenance management can be easily performed.
